Horseshoe Access
  Located in La Jolla at the bottom of Marine Street. Where the street hits the sand look to your right.

Additional Surfing Infos
 This is one of San Diego's finest. Short, hollow, and super predictable this spot can offer some of the best barrels in the area. The take off zone is super tight so the spot doesn't hold a crowd well. Even when a good south is running, 10 people is a crowd. Take offs are steep and often punishing. It is at its most fun around 4-6 foot faces. It does sometime work in the winter, but is a totally different animal. Mostly rights and super heavy. My suggestion is to try to score it in mid fall when the small southern hemi swells are still pushing up. Often gets a bit foggy and is impossible to judge from the beach so it goes unsurfed.
